Portugal is known for its rich history, stunning landscapes, and world-famous wine regions. One such region is the Dão, located in the northern central part of Portugal. 

The Dão region is famous for its high-quality wines, unique terroir, and rich cultural heritage. The climate is characterised by cold, rainy winters and hot, dry summers. The Dão Region is framed by three mountain massifs – Buçaco, Caramulo and Serra da Estrela – which preserve it from the Atlantic winds and provide it with very special climatic conditions.

The Wines of THE Dão REGION


The wines produced in the Dão region are known for their quality, complexity, and longevity. The region is best known for red wines made from the Touriga Nacional grape, which is one of Portugal's most celebrated red grapes. The region also produces whites made from Encruzado and Malvasia Fina grape varieties. Overall, the wines of Dão are characterized by their depth, complexity, and elegance, making them a favorite among wine enthusiasts.


Quinta da Fata 


This winery is located in the heart of Dão and has been producing wines for over a century. The mild Southern slope provides a sunny exposition that improves wine quality and makes the whole place more pleasant. The winery produces wines from a variety of grape varieties, and guests can enjoy a tour of the vineyards and the cellar.



Quinta da Pellada


The first historical references to Quinta da Pellada date back to 1527. This winery is located in a picturesque village and is known for its organically grown grapes. The winery has a beautiful tasting room and offers guided tours of the vineyards and the cellar.

Quinta das marias


Has an exclusive winery planted solely with indigenous grape varieties. Produces a variety of white, rose and red wines such as the 100% Encruzado grape and the red 'Lote' which is the traditional “Real Blend”, combining the expression of tradition with the identity of the Dão and made from the four red grape varieties planted in the Quinta: Touriga-Nacional, Tinta-Roriz, Jaen e Alfrocheiro.
